Docetaxel (Taxotere) plus cisplatin: an active and well-tolerated combination in patients with advanced non-small cell lung cancer.

Abstract

The activity of the combination of intravenous docetaxel 75 mg/m2 plus cisplatin 100 mg/m2 administered every 3 weeks for 3 cycles then every 6 weeks was investigated in 51 chemotherapy naive patients with locally advanced or metastatic non-small cell lung cancer (NSCLC). The population was 92% male, with a median age of 54 years and median performance status of 1; 80% of patients had metastatic disease, including 37% with bone involvement. All patients received prophylactic premedication (ondansetron, dexamethasone plus cetirizine) and standard hyperhydration. With a median of 4 treatment cycles (range 1-9), 14 of 42 evaluable patients responded (overall response rate 33.3%, 95% CI 19.6-49.6%); the median response duration was 7.3 months, median survival 8.4 months, and 1-year survival rate 35%. The most common adverse event was neutropenia, occurring in two-thirds of patients. Neurosensory effects were cumulative but generally mild. No treatment-related deaths occurred. This combination of docetaxel/cisplatin showed activity in advanced NSCLC. While it was not clearly superior to single-agent docetaxel, due to differences in prognostic factors among the patients in open trials, a randomised study would be needed to demonstrate definitively whether cisplatin adds to the activity of docetaxel or not.
